摘要: class FuncRoot(){public:virturl void RunAFun()=0;}template <typename T>class BindFunc:public FuncRoot{Publib:typedef int (T::*MumberFuncType)();TestB( 阅读全文
posted @ 2019-03-30 14:52 山石散人 阅读(192) 评论(0) 推荐(0) 编辑
摘要: 在C++开发中,有很多时间会使用到回调函数,每次函数都要求是全局函数(类的静态函数也可以)。最近由于工作的原因,接触到SOUI界面库的自定义事件,他提供的注册机制非常特别,可绑定类的私有成员方法。理解他的实现后,写下这篇绑定私有函数的demo,以作记录。 大家知道怎么修改才能真正用于项目中吗?做个提 阅读全文
posted @ 2019-03-30 14:25 山石散人 阅读(597) 评论(0) 推荐(0) 编辑